Comprehending Private Psychiatry
Private psychiatry describes mental healthcare services supplied by specialists who operate outside the National Health Service (NHS). Clients who pick private psychiatry typically look for quicker access to consultations, a wider choice of experts, and different treatment choices that might not be offered through public services.

Inspect Qualifications and Experience
Once you have a list, it's essential to confirm each candidate's credentials. Search for:
Medical Qualifications: Ensure that the psychiatrist is signed up with the General Medical Council (GMC) and is a member of a professional body, such as the Royal College of Psychiatrists.Experience: Review their experience in treating your particular condition.Patient Reviews: Online evaluations or reviews can offer additional insights into the psychiatrist's technique and efficiency.4. 2. Can I self-refer to a private psychiatrist?
Yes, individuals can self-refer to private psychiatrists without needing a recommendation from a GP, which is often needed for NHS services.
3. Will my insurance cover the expenses of a private psychiatrist?
Lots of private health insurance prepares deal coverage for professional psychiatric services, however it's important to inspect your particular policy details.
